CS-MLGCN: Multiplex Graph Convolutional Networks for Community Search in Multiplex Networks

open access: yesProceedings of the 31st ACM International Conference on Information & Knowledge Management, 2022
Community Search (CS) is one of the fundamental tasks in network science and has attracted much attention due to its ability to discover personalized communities with a wide range of applications. Given any query nodes, CS seeks to find a densely connected subgraph containing query nodes.

Synchronization in delayed multiplex networks [PDF]

open access: yesEPL (Europhysics Letters), 2015
We study impact of multiplexing on the global phase synchronizability of different layers in the delayed coupled multiplex networks. We find that at strong couplings, the multiplexing induces the global synchronization in sparse networks. Cooperative epidemics on multiplex networks [PDF]

open access: yesPhysical Review E, 2016
The spread of one disease, in some cases, can stimulate the spreading of another infectious disease. Here, we treat analytically a symmetric coinfection model for spreading of two diseases on a two-layer multiplex network. We allow layer overlapping, but we assume that each layer is random and locally loopless.
